Patiyal Population - Neemuch, Madhya Pradesh

Patiyal is a medium size village located in Singoli Tehsil of Neemuch district, Madhya Pradesh with total 200 families residing. The Patiyal village has population of 891 of which 462 are males while 429 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Patiyal village population of children with age 0-6 is 103 which makes up 11.56 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Patiyal village is 929 which is lower than Madhya Pradesh state average of 931. Child Sex Ratio for the Patiyal as per census is 907, lower than Madhya Pradesh average of 918.

Patiyal village has lower literacy rate compared to Madhya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Patiyal village was 68.91 % compared to 69.32 % of Madhya Pradesh. In Patiyal Male literacy stands at 90.69 % while female literacy rate was 45.53 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 5.72 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 0.22 % of total population in Patiyal village.

Work Profile

In Patiyal village out of total population, 564 were engaged in work activities. 98.23 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 1.77 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 564 workers engaged in Main Work, 532 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 5 were Agricultural labourer.
